You Are My Sunshine vs RAL 180-1
You Are My Sunshine (Benjamin Moore) and RAL 180-1 (RAL Effect) come from different manufacturers. Hue-wise, You Are My Sunshine belongs to the beige-yellow family and RAL 180-1 to the blue family. The 34-point LRV gap — 83 for You Are My Sunshine vs 49 for RAL 180-1 — means You Are My Sunshine will open up a space more effectively. A ΔE of 30.7 puts these firmly in different territory — two distinct design choices rather than close alternatives.
